Este documento é material de especificação dos requisitos de inovação, trata-se de conteúdo extremamente técnico. |
---|
Especificação | |||
Produto | TSS | Módulo | TSS |
Segmento Executor | SERVIÇOS | ||
Projeto1 | M_SER_TSS002 | IRM1 | PCREQ-8278 |
Requisito1 | PCREQ-8279 | Subtarefa1 |
|
Release de Entrega Planejada | 12.1.13 | Réplica |
|
País | ( X ) Brasil ( ) Argentina ( ) Mexico ( ) Chile ( ) Paraguai ( ) Equador ( ) USA ( ) Colombia ( ) Outro _____________. | ||
Outros | <Caso necessário informe outras referências que sejam pertinentes a esta especificação. Exemplo: links de outros documentos ou subtarefas relacionadas>. |
Legenda: 1 – Inovação 2 – Manutenção (Os demais campos devem ser preenchidos para ambos os processos).
Objetivo
Disponibilizar o instalador para que o processo de implantação do TSS seja de forma automática e permita que seja instalado tanto o TSS Online quanto o TSS Offline. Para gerar esse instalador utilizar a ferramenta IzPack.
IzPack - é um gerador de instalações para a plataforma Java, open-source, que facilita a criação de instaladores completos.
Definição da Regra de Negócio
O instalador é um facilitador para instalação e configuração tanto do TSS Online quanto TSS Offline, para que seja possível a geração do instalador corretamente temos que definir o que será informado em cada passo da instalação, para que no final da instalação o usuário possa utilizar o TSS sem a necessidade de alterar nada manualmente.
Abaixo será definido os passos e de cada fase do instalador:
- Apresentação do Instalador:
Trazer na primeira tela do instalador a apresentação do que será instalado.
Abaixo segue um protótipo da tela de apresentação:
- Contrato de licença:
Apresentar o contrato de licença para que o usuário leia, com isso deixar uma opção de concordar ou não com o termo. Se clicar em concordar habilitar o botão “Próximo” caso não só deixa as opções de “Anterior” e “Sair” habilitados.
Abaixo segue um protótipo da tela de contrato de licença:
- Caminho para instalação:
Definir o caminho (pasta), da instalação do TSS.
Abaixo segue um protótipo da tela do caminho para instalação:
- Tipo de instalação do TSS:
Será disponibilizado dois tipos de instalação para o TSS uma para o TSS Online e outra para o TSS Offiline. Na apresentação das opções apresentar um explicativo de cada opção.
Abaixo segue um protótipo da tela do tipo de instalação do TSS:
- Parâmetros da instalação:
Para opção do TSS Online apresentar parâmetros para configuração do TSS, informar o idioma do RPO (Portugues, Inglês e Espanhol), o servidor e porta HTTP e os dados para configuração do bando de dados (Database, Alias, Servidor e Porta). Para opção do TSS Offline apresentar parâmetros para configuração do TSS, informar o idioma do RPO (Portugues, Inglês e Espanhol), o servidor e porta HTTP e o servidor e porta para comunicação com o TSS Online.
Abaixo segue um protótipo da tela dos parâmetros para instalação do TSS Online:
Abaixo segue um protótipo da tela dos parâmetros para instalação do TSS Offline:
- Seleção de programas:
Definir quais programas serão instalados, lembrando que dependo de cada escolha anterior não deixar que seja selecionado determinada opção.
Abaixo segue um protótipo da tela da seleção de programas:
- Configuração do appserver:
Definir as configurações do appserver, informar a porta do serviço do appserver, o nome do serviço do appserver e a descrição do serviço do appserver.
Abaixo segue um protótipo da tela de configuração do appserver:
- Configuração de atalhos:
Trazer possibilidade para usuário do instalador definir atalhos para os programas instalados.
Abaixo segue um protótipo da tela de configuração de atalhos:
- Concluindo a instalação:
Na conclusão da instalação é o momento de descompactar todas as pastas compactadas e iniciar o TSS como serviço.
Abaixo segue um protótipo da tela de conclusão da instalação:
Este documento é material de especificação dos requisitos de inovação, trata-se de conteúdo extremamente técnico. |
---|